43% of teens bullied online

-

SOME 43% of teenagers have been victims of cyberbully­ing, a study found.

But parents underestim­ate the issue, with just 22.1% believing their child has suffered, said Buckingham University and the Sir John Cass Foundation.

And 66.4% of teens said they could do whatever they want online without being checking up on.

The university vicechance­llor Sir Anthony Seldon said: “The numbers are alarmingly high.”
